30 int
31 mdb_bind( Operation *op, SlapReply *rs )
32 {
33 	struct mdb_info *mdb = (struct mdb_info *) op->o_bd->be_private;
34 	Entry		*e;
35 	Attribute	*a;
36 
37 	AttributeDescription *password = slap_schema.si_ad_userPassword;
38 
39 	MDB_txn		*rtxn;
40 	mdb_op_info	opinfo = {{{0}}}, *moi = &opinfo;
41 
42 	Debug( LDAP_DEBUG_ARGS,
43 		"==> " LDAP_XSTRING(mdb_bind) ": dn: %s\n",
44 		op->o_req_dn.bv_val, 0, 0);
45 
46 	/* allow noauth binds */
47 	switch ( be_rootdn_bind( op, NULL ) ) {
48 	case LDAP_SUCCESS:
49 		/* frontend will send result */
50 		return rs->sr_err = LDAP_SUCCESS;
51 
52 	default:
53 		/* give the database a chance */
54 		/* NOTE: this behavior departs from that of other backends,
55 		 * since the others, in case of password checking failure
56 		 * do not give the database a chance.  If an entry with
57 		 * rootdn's name does not exist in the database the result
58 		 * will be the same.  See ITS#4962 for discussion. */
59 		break;
60 	}
61 
62 	rs->sr_err = mdb_opinfo_get(op, mdb, 1, &moi);
63 	switch(rs->sr_err) {
64 	case 0:
65 		break;
66 	default:
67 		rs->sr_text = "internal error";
68 		send_ldap_result( op, rs );
69 		return rs->sr_err;
70 	}
71 
72 	rtxn = moi->moi_txn;
73 
74 	/* get entry with reader lock */
75 	rs->sr_err = mdb_dn2entry( op, rtxn, NULL, &op->o_req_ndn, &e, NULL, 0 );
76 
77 	switch(rs->sr_err) {
78 	case MDB_NOTFOUND:
79 		rs->sr_err = LDAP_INVALID_CREDENTIALS;
80 		goto done;
81 	case 0:
82 		break;
83 	case LDAP_BUSY:
84 		rs->sr_text = "ldap_server_busy";
85 		goto done;
86 	default:
87 		rs->sr_err = LDAP_OTHER;
88 		rs->sr_text = "internal error";
89 		goto done;
90 	}
91 
92 	ber_dupbv( &op->oq_bind.rb_edn, &e->e_name );
93 
94 	/* check for deleted */
95 	if ( is_entry_subentry( e ) ) {
96 		/* entry is an subentry, don't allow bind */
97 		Debug( LDAP_DEBUG_TRACE, "entry is subentry\n", 0,
98 			0, 0 );
99 		rs->sr_err = LDAP_INVALID_CREDENTIALS;
100 		goto done;
101 	}
102 
103 	if ( is_entry_alias( e ) ) {
104 		/* entry is an alias, don't allow bind */
105 		Debug( LDAP_DEBUG_TRACE, "entry is alias\n", 0, 0, 0 );
106 		rs->sr_err = LDAP_INVALID_CREDENTIALS;
107 		goto done;
108 	}
109 
110 	if ( is_entry_referral( e ) ) {
111 		Debug( LDAP_DEBUG_TRACE, "entry is referral\n", 0,
112 			0, 0 );
113 		rs->sr_err = LDAP_INVALID_CREDENTIALS;
114 		goto done;
115 	}
116 
117 	switch ( op->oq_bind.rb_method ) {
118 	case LDAP_AUTH_SIMPLE:
119 		a = attr_find( e->e_attrs, password );
120 		if ( a == NULL ) {
121 			rs->sr_err = LDAP_INVALID_CREDENTIALS;
122 			goto done;
123 		}
124 
125 		if ( slap_passwd_check( op, e, a, &op->oq_bind.rb_cred,
126 					&rs->sr_text ) != 0 )
127 		{
128 			/* failure; stop front end from sending result */
129 			rs->sr_err = LDAP_INVALID_CREDENTIALS;
130 			goto done;
131 		}
132 
133 		rs->sr_err = 0;
134 		break;
135 
136 	default:
137 		assert( 0 ); /* should not be reachable */
138 		rs->sr_err = LDAP_STRONG_AUTH_NOT_SUPPORTED;
139 		rs->sr_text = "authentication method not supported";
140 	}
141 
142 done:
143 	if ( moi == &opinfo ) {
144 		mdb_txn_reset( moi->moi_txn );
145 		LDAP_SLIST_REMOVE( &op->o_extra, &moi->moi_oe, OpExtra, oe_next );
146 	} else {
147 		moi->moi_ref--;
148 	}
149 	/* free entry and reader lock */
150 	if( e != NULL ) {
151 		mdb_entry_return( op, e );
152 	}
153 
154 	if ( rs->sr_err ) {
155 		send_ldap_result( op, rs );
156 		if ( rs->sr_ref ) {
157 			ber_bvarray_free( rs->sr_ref );
158 			rs->sr_ref = NULL;
159 		}
160 	}
161 	/* front end will send result on success (rs->sr_err==0) */
162 	return rs->sr_err;
163 }
